Uttar Pradesh CM Yogi takes cognisance of firecracker factory explosion in Firozabad; NDRF carries out rescue operation

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ath took cognisance of the explosion incident that occurred at a firecracker factory located in a house in Firozabad's Naushera.

Lucknow (Uttar Pradesh) [India], September 17 (ANI):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ath took cognisance of the explosion incident that occurred at a firecracker factory located in a house in Firozabad's Naushera.
Notably, four people were killed and several were injured in the explosion on Tuesday. Several people are feared to be trapped under rubble, said police.
CM Yogi has instructed the district administration officials to immediately hospitalise the injured and ensure their proper treatment. He has also wished for the speedy recovery of the injured.
He has directed the officials of the district administration to reach the spot and expedite the relief work. The NDRF team along with sniffer dogs has reached the explosion site to carry out rescue operations.
Earlier, Firozabad District Magistrate Ramesh Ranjan said, "The rescue team is present at the spot. District hospital and sub-district hospital, both are on high alert...team of doctors, ambulance, fire team, disaster team, all are present at the spot," Firozabad District Magistrate Ramesh Ranjan said.
Deepak Kumar IG Agra Range stated, "In the Shikohabad PS area, firecrackers were stored at a house and a blast occurred there. Due to the impact of the blast, the roof of a nearby house collapsed. Police took out 10 people from the debris...6 people are undergoing treatment at a hospital and 4 people have died...further rescue operation is still underway."

An eyewitness Manju Lata told ANI that the police knew about the firecrackers getting manufactured here and everyone knew that an incident like this could happen but officials were given bribes to avoid any actions. "The firecrackers were getting manufactured here. 16 houses have been fully damaged. Everyone knew that this was going to happen. Every time police were given bribes," she said.

Another eyewitness stated that 5 km of area had been affected by the explosion. Adding to that he said, "Several complaints were made regarding the firecracker factory but the police were given bribes and no action was initiated."
